Output 4e13ae902a1be59ceb0e41134073b7cd86ce0c6fa5d5881dabb5e312aa057ec0:0

value
50106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 563fcac699000bfd8d444eac00253dfc40fc073a OP_EQUAL
address
39Z4TPmwXXsepx41Rt4ZD59726UnNVDxH6
transaction
4e13ae902a1be59ceb0e41134073b7cd86ce0c6fa5d5881dabb5e312aa057ec0
confirmations
257480
spent
true